[0001] This utility model relates to the technical field of rotary furnace equipment, specifically a rotary furnace that facilitates the placement of items. Background Technology
[0002] Rotary ovens for bread processing are highly efficient pieces of equipment in the baking industry. They rotate 360 degrees to ensure that the bread is heated evenly, effectively preventing localized burning or undercooking. They have a large capacity and precise temperature control, allowing multiple trays of bread to be baked simultaneously to meet the needs of large-scale production. Equipped with an intelligent control system, they are easy to operate and can set baking programs according to different types of bread, improving baking quality and efficiency. They are commonly used equipment in modern bread factories.
[0003] During the design process of this utility model, the following problems were discovered in the existing technology:
[0004] Most bread processing involves steaming and baking, which typically involves placing the ingredients on a tray and then placing the tray inside the oven. This method requires frequent installation and removal of oven racks when handling multiple trays of different sized ingredients to accommodate the varying sizes of ingredients. This installation and removal process is often cumbersome and can slow down processing efficiency. Utility Model Content

[0028] like Figure 1 , Figure 2 , Figure 3 and Figure 4 As shown, this rotary oven, which facilitates the placement of items, operates as follows:
[0029] First, the user places the material in the slot above the tray 31. Then, the user rotates the limiting handle 34, which rotates the support rod 33, tilting one side of the support rod 33 so that the tilted position is higher than the material height. The user then pushes the limiting handle 34 towards the support rod 33 to lock it, thus fixing the angle of the support rod 33. After repeating the above operation for each collar 3, the user slides each collar 3 sequentially along the fixing post 24 onto the rotating disk 23 for stacking. During stacking, the upper collar 3 is supported by the support rod 33, adjusting the spacing between each collar 3 to prevent compression of the material. Then, the assembled fixed base 2 is pushed along the second fixed armrest 22. As the second fixed armrest 22 is pushed, it works with the casters 21 to slide the fixed base 2. The user then pulls the first fixed handrail 18, which rotates the side door 16 to open the side opening of the protective box 1. The fixed base 2 is then pushed into the protective box 1 along the inclined plate of the base plate 15. The universal wheels 21 at the bottom of the fixed base 2 are then placed in the three reserved slots 14, one, two, and one from the inside out, respectively, to limit the position of the fixed base 2. The user then pushes the first fixed handrail 18 to rotate the side door 16 to fit the side door 16 against the outer wall of the protective box 1. The user then uses the operation panel 13 to start the heater 11 and the heat exchange plate 12 to heat the inside of the protective box 1. The user then starts the rotating disc 23, which rotates the fixed column 24 and the collar 3 and the material inside the collar 3 to rotate, thereby heating the material evenly.
